              [News] A Post-Apocalyptic Series That Shares Filmmaking Tutorials

              I am a sucker for any post-apocalyptic story. So “Yay!”, for The Silent City. A new web series in the works that centers around 1 man along in a broken and empty New York City (a dream of mine, ever since I moved here :P). Why do you as a filmmaker care? Well, the series will include filmmaking tutorials on things like: how to turn an actor into a zombie, how to create a destroyed Empire State Building using 3D effects software and what ever else takes, director Rubidium Wu’s fancy, along the way.               “Welcome to New York City.
              Population: 01
              When an unexplained event decimates the human race, the survivors fight for their lives in the ruins of civilization. A new take on the post-apocalyptic road movie, The Silent City explores a world where one wrong turn can mean the extinction of the species.
